Noteworthy Thursday Option Activity: BAC, AI, OKLO

Among the underlying components of the Russell 3000 index, we saw noteworthy options trading volume today in Bank of America Corp (Symbol: BAC), where a total of 223,147 contracts have traded so far, representing approximately 22.3 million underlying shares. That amounts to about 78.1% of BAC's average daily trading volume over the past month of 28.6 million shares. Particularly high volume was seen for the $55 strike call option expiring September 18, 2026, with 62,585 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 6.3 million underlying shares of BAC. C3.ai Inc (Symbol: AI) options are showing a volume of 36,406 contracts thus far today. That number of contracts represents approximately 3.6 million underlying shares, working out to a sizeable 78% of AI's average daily trading volume over the past month, of 4.7 million shares. Particularly high volume was seen for the $11 strike call option expiring September 04, 2026, with 8,470 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 847,000 underlying shares of AI. And Oklo Inc (Symbol: OKLO) saw options trading volume of 77,887 contracts, representing approximately 7.8 million underlying shares or approximately 77.6% of OKLO's average daily trading volume over the past month, of 10.0 million shares. Particularly high volume was seen for the $45 strike call option expiring October 16, 2026, with 51,670 contracts trading so far today, representing approximately 5.2 million underlying shares of OKLO.
